ABC Winter Midseason 2022 Schedule; HBO Max Acquires Mr. Cooper, Martin, Jamie Foxx and More

ABC announced the first wave of 2022 midseason premiere dates for new and returning series. Teacher knows best! Workplace comedy Abbott Elementary, starring and executive produced by Quinta Brunson, will air a special early premiere on Tuesday, Dec 7 at 9:30pm. The all-new series is then set to air new episodes in its regular time period starting Tuesday, Jan 4 at 9pm, where it will be joined by Emmy®-nominated black-ish at 9:30pm for a star-studded final season, and the winter return of Queens at 10pm. With the most recent seasons of The Bachelor franchise pulling in a combined 23.8 million Total Viewers after 35 days of delayed viewing on linear and digital platforms [MP+35], the search for love continues when The Bachelor launches an all-new season on Monday, Jan. 3 from 8pm-10pm. Then, on Wednesday, Jan. 5 at 10pm, ABC's heart-racing quiz show The Chase will return with new episodes (giving A Million Little Things a breather) alongside the winter returns of The Goldbergs, The Wonder Years, The Conners and Home Economics from 8-10pm. ABC's six-episode limited series Women of the Movement, chronicling the story of Mamie Till-Mobley seeking justice for son Emmett Till, will premiere Thursday, Jan. 6 from 8-10pm for three weeks, as previously announced. The epic, generation-spanning drama Promised Land, following two Latinx families vying for wealth and power in California's Sonoma Valley, rounds out January premieres on Monday, Jan. 24 at 10pm giving The Good Doctor a breather. ABC has not announced yet when the 2022 returns of its normal Thursday night line-up (Station 19, Grey's Anatomy, Big Sky) will be, along with The Good Doctor and A Million Little Things. However, additional midseason premiere dates will be shared at a later time.
HBO Max announced a new lineup of Warner Bros. acquisitions are now available on the platform, including the sitcoms Hangin' with Mr. Cooper, In the House, The Jamie Foxx Show, Martin and The Parent'hood. They join other recently added Warner Bros. owned sitcoms such as Full House, Family Matters, and Step by Step on Oct. 1. Perfect Strangers should be coming soon, as they have also a reboot potentially coming of that. Hangin' with Mr. Cooper stars Mark Curry, Holly Robinson Peete, Saundra Quarterman, Nell Carter, Marquise Wilson, Dawnn Lewis, Omar Gooding and Luis Avalos. In the House stars LL Cool J, Debbie Allen, Lisa Arrindell Anderson, Kim Wayans, Maia Campbell, Jeffery Wood, Dee Jay Daniels and Alfonso Ribeiro. The Jamie Foxx Show stars Jamie Foxx, Garcelle Beauvais, Christopher B. Duncan, Ellia English, Garrett Morris and Andy Berman. Martin stars Martin Lawrence, Tisha Campbell-Martin, Tichina Arnold, Thomas Mikal Ford, Carl Anthony Payne, Jonathan Gries, Garrett Morris and Angelina Estrada. The Parent'hood stars Robert Townsend, Suzzanne Douglas, Carol Woods, Kenny Blank, Reagan Gomez-Preston, Curtis Williams, Ashli Adams, Bobby McGee, Tyrone Dorzell Burton, Faizon Love and Kelly Perine.
